In August, the Community Gallery will feature an exhibit by Kathy Lowe
Artists Statement: Several years ago, I was in a boat out west and bent down to pick up my hat. My head was sideways, aligning with the horizontal landscape of earth reflected in the water. The water was quiet and still. There lie many faces in reflection, just waiting to be noticed and appreciated. I have been continually delighted at the uniqueness of each image. There are never two alike. The images remind me to honor and protect the water so that everyone can see this magic on the earth. The water has taught me to look at life in different ways and when I do, it's the most gratifying experience I have. the water, like no other element, invites me closer to the earth.
Artists Bio: Over the years I have been able to unite all my interests together as I realized that music, sound, rhythm, earth images were all becoming one thing. I have found a way to use my reflection photographs (Petreflections) in a performance art show. My path in life is to follow a muse and then find the connecting thread to tie into what already exists for me. I share my music with people of all ages, as it appears they reflect each other, just like the water reflects the earth.
